[0021] A casein-modified flame-retardant optical cable material, which is composed of the following raw materials in parts by weight:
[0022] Casein 1, barium metaborate 2, polytetrahydrofuran ether glycol 0.7, gibbsite 10, palm wax 2, sodium metasilicate 1, acetyl tributyl citrate 4, polyvinyl chloride 100, polystyrene 20 Sodium hypophosphite 3, paraformaldehyde 2, 35% hydrochloric acid 0.2, chlorinated spirocyclic phosphate 4, aluminum chloride hexahydrate 5, triethylamine 0.1, fatty acid diethanolamide 0.6, hexabromocyclododecane 0.1 .
[0023] A kind of preparation method of described casein modified flame retardant optical cable material, comprises the following steps:
